We all are hurting from the economy sucking. I have been hit from the banking crisis keeping industrial plants from getting funding to upgrade their facilities, this kills construction. Jobs being lost because of lack projects being started. Of course we all have been hit with retirements being drained by the drop in the stock market. Have hope that it will be like all other incidents in past times and work itself out. There is not just one person or thing that can pull us out of this recession, only time will effect it.
I must look at it as I am one of the lucky ones for now. My hours have been cut in half but I still have insurance. This is better than being laid off. Please we must not bottle our frustrations up.
